## Building Access — Reception Relocation

As of next Monday, the Wrenfield Court reception desk moves from level 1 to the ground floor, beside the atrium doors. Facilities desk staff should redirect all couriers and visitors accordingly; signage goes up Friday afternoon. The old level 1 desk will be decommissioned and its phone line transferred. Until handover completes, the ground-floor staff door remains keypad-locked; enter using the code below.

door code, tajof-kageg: bdg-QVDCE-3

Q: How does the Ashlark device-firmware update channel work?

A: Devices poll the Fernwell update service every six hours and receive a signed manifest for their assigned channel (stable, beta, or canary). Channel assignment is per-device-group and sticky; moving a group requires two-person approval. Never promote a build straight to stable — it must bake in canary for at least 72 hours. The promotion procedure, signing key rotation schedule, and channel assignment tooling are documented on the internal page.

runbook for fafog-yafop: https://confluence.paliqcorp.internal/display/view/browse/a92a9e8e5cc0

## Break-Glass: PixHoard Image Cache

New folks: if the PixHoard image cache leaks memory and OOMs the Renner nodes, don't wait for approvals. Restart via the break-glass account, file an incident, and notify the cache owner. Access is audited. The break-glass account unlocks with the recovery passphrase below.

recovery phrase for kagaf-yajof: fraax-quenwyn-lamion

## Artifact Signing — SDK Parity Notes (Weekly Sync)

Kestrel SDK for Android reached parity with the Swift client this sprint: offline queueing, batched telemetry, and retry semantics now match. Both SDKs ship as signed artifacts from the same pipeline. Remaining gap: background sync throttling, targeted next sprint. Verify both release bundles before tagging. Both artifacts validate against the shared signing key below.

signing key of kawig-fafog = bky19_6Fypv1qws7J8qJtaYjX